Reporting to Your Employer

Certain work environments like shipyards, construction sites and auto repair shops, are prone to asbestos exposure. Federal and state laws mandate that employers educate their employees about asbestos dangers and provide protective equipment. Unfortunately many workers have been exposed to harmful levels of asbestos for a long time before they develop symptoms.

If you develop an asbestos-related illness, it is important to report it to your employer. If you contracted a disease because your employer failed to adhere to safety standards set by the government, you could be able to claim compensation. The statute of limitations for claims varies from state to state, therefore it is crucial to seek legal assistance as soon as you detect any signs.

An experienced attorney can investigate your work history and determine if you have asbestos exposures. They can also examine medical records to help determine if your symptoms are caused by asbestos exposure. An attorney can also explain the various compensation options available to you.

Employers can be held liable for workplace injuries if they failed to follow asbestos legal safety regulations. These standards are established by regulatory agencies such as the Occupational Safety and Health Administration and Consumer Product Safety Commission. For instance, OSHA requires that employers ensure that all asbestos that is friable is removed or encapsulated within the workplace. If you suspect that your employer isn't complying with these regulations, contact OSHA to file a formal complaint. OSHA will not reveal the name of your employer and will investigate the matter without divulging specifics.

The process of filing a Workers' Compensation Claim

Asbestos can trigger serious health conditions. People who have been exposed to asbestos are more likely to develop mesothelioma, an aggressive cancerous lining that can be found in the chest and abdomen. Mesothelioma can kill within a few days of diagnosis.

Anyone who suspects they might be suffering from mesothelioma, or any other asbestos-related illness, should consult their doctor immediately. If a worker suspects they have been exposed to asbestos, the doctor should take the time to review the work history and inquire about any symptoms that the worker may be experiencing. A full physical should be conducted with a chest X-ray and pulmonary function tests. An expert should interpret the X-rays to ensure that the doctor is aware of any possible asbestos legal exposure.

After the asbestos-related disease has been diagnosed, a worker can claim workers compensation claim. New York law requires that workers declare any injuries or illnesses they believe are related to their job within 30 days. This allows the worker to meet their legal obligations and have the possibility of filing a lawsuit against the employer in the event they are not paid.

An asbestos lawyer who has experience can assist workers in obtaining the workers' compensation they need to cover hospital costs and home care expenses as well as lost wages and other expenses. Making a Personal Injury Claim

A successful asbestos lawsuit can result in financial compensation that can pay for medical bills loss of income, home care expenses funeral and burial expenses as well as loss of companionship and other losses due to mesothelioma or another asbestos-related illness. A seasoned New York asbestos exposure lawyer can help victims and their families receive the money they are entitled to from the companies that wrongly exposed them to asbestos that is dangerous.

Asbestos is a fibrous substance that was used in a wide range of products, such as insulation, fireproofing, and pipe covering until it was eliminated because of health risks. Workers who were exposed to asbestos in their work environments may be eligible for workers' compensation. However other legal options like filing a lawsuit against the company or trust fund responsible for asbestos can result in greater compensation.

Many people who develop asbestos-related illnesses have not had direct contact with asbestos material. They were exposed to dust, other airborne particles and other contaminants while performing their daily routines in the workplace, at home, or public areas. Additionally, a lot of first responders at the World Trade Center site and other survivors of the 9/11 tragedy have been diagnosed with lung diseases linked to secondhand exposure.

Individuals who have been diagnosed with an asbestos-related condition should speak to an attorney right away about their legal options. An experienced asbestos lawyer can review the details of a person's exposure history and help the victim and their family to file a lawsuit against their employers, product manufacturers or other parties responsible for their exposure.

As asbestos-related diseases such as mesothelioma can take decades to manifest, it's crucial to seek legal assistance as soon as you can. A competent lawyer can file an asbestos lawsuit before the statute of limitations runs out which in New York is three years from the date of diagnosis.
